Inspiration on loan

By Glenn Drexhage on October 7, 2013

Thought the Library only let you borrow books and journals? Think again – in collaboration with UBC Engineering Physics, UBC Library has started lending open source Arduino computer kits.

Essentially, these are small, programmable machines that budding inventors can use to build gadgets such as tweeting coffee pots, personal weather stations and other imagination-inspired devices.

Image of kit

Photo credit: UBC Engineering Physics

Six Arduino boards are available at Woodward Library for three-day loans. The aim is to have users across the spectrum check out the machines, explore the possibilities – and ultimately, build cool things.
